* Locates are when someone is trying to perform work that requires digging. The number of annual locates can be used as an indirect measurement of development activity.

Cost for one gallon of water** Metered, Unbilled Water**** ** Cost determined by dividing the 5/8" meter monthly service charge by 100 cubic feet of water. *** Water lost to main breaks, flushing, development testing, fire fighting, private service leaks, etc… **** Metered water use at public facilities that are not billed for water. Addition of the "Unmetered Water Loss" percentage to "Metered, Unbilled Water" is the total water produced that generated no revenue. Unmetered Water Loss***
